WARNING: Kickback can lead to dangerous loss of control of the chain saw
and result in serious or fatal injury to the saw operator or to anyone
standing close by. Always be alert. Rotational kickback and pinch-kickback
are major chain saw operational dangers and the leading cause of most
accidents.

When the chain saw fails to dig in during a cut, the guide bar can begin hopping or
dangerously skidding along the surface of the log or branch, possibly resulting in the loss of
control of the chain saw. To prevent or reduce skating, hold the chain saw with two hands and
make sure the saw chain establishes a groove for cutting.
7 SAFETY WARNINGS GASOLINE
WARNING: Use extra care in handling fuels. They are flammable and the
vapours are explosive.
The following points must be observed:
Use only an approved container.
Never remove the fuel cap or add fuel with the power source running. Allow engine
exhaust components to cool before refuelling.
Do not smoke.
Never refuel the machine indoors.
Never store the machine or fuel containers inside, where is an open flame, such as a
water heater.
If fuel is spilled, do not attempt to start the power source, but move the machine away
from the area of spillage before starting.
Always replace and securely tighten the fuel cap after refuelling.
If the tank is drained, this should be done outdoors.
8 ASSEMBLY
8.1 Installing Guide Bar and Saw Chain
Open the box and install the guide bar (2) and the saw chain (1) on the power unit as follows:
Warning: The saw chain has very sharp edges. Use thick protective gloves
for safety.
Pull the guard (4) towards the front handle (5) to check that the chain brake is not
engaged (Fig. 3).
Loosen the nuts (14) and remove the chain cover (22). (Fig. 4)
Fix the hanger on the rear of power unit by screw. (Fig. 5)
Mount the guide bar (2) then fit the saw chain (1) around the bar (2) and sprocket (21).
(Fig. 6)
